Chryslers first electric car, set to be introduced late next year around the same time as General Motors Chevrolet Volt, will be a sports car with a zero-to-60 time of under five seconds and a top speed of 120 miles per hour. EMAIL | PRINT | SHARE | RSS DIGG FACEBOOK DEL.ICIO.US

A number of other plug-in hybrids, including models from GM, Chrysler, and Toyota, are scheduled to come out in the next few years. Fisker Automotive , which unveiled the concept version of the Karma in January, recently raised $87 million to help put it into production.
